本文目录导读:
随着互联网技术的飞速发展,跨国业务日益增多,数据库作为企业核心数据存储,其同步问题成为跨国负载均衡的关键,本文将探讨跨国负载均衡数据库同步的技术挑战,并提出相应的解决方案。
图片来源于网络,如有侵权联系删除
跨国负载均衡数据库同步的挑战
1、网络延迟
跨国数据库同步面临的首要挑战是网络延迟,由于地理距离较远,数据传输速度较慢,导致同步速度变慢,甚至出现同步失败的情况。
2、网络波动
跨国网络环境复杂,网络波动较大,导致同步过程中可能出现中断,影响数据一致性。
3、数据量庞大
跨国业务数据量庞大,同步过程中需要处理大量数据,对系统性能提出较高要求。
4、数据一致性
跨国数据库同步需要保证数据一致性,避免出现数据丢失、重复等问题。
5、安全性
图片来源于网络,如有侵权联系删除
跨国数据传输过程中,数据安全性至关重要,需要采取有效措施防止数据泄露。
跨国负载均衡数据库同步的解决方案
1、采用分布式数据库
分布式数据库可以将数据分散存储在不同地区,降低网络延迟对同步的影响,通过分布式数据库,可以实现数据的本地化处理,提高同步速度。
2、利用缓存技术
缓存技术可以将频繁访问的数据存储在本地,减少数据访问次数,降低网络延迟,缓存技术还可以提高系统性能,降低数据同步对系统的影响。
3、优化网络配置
针对跨国网络环境,优化网络配置,降低网络延迟和波动,采用BGP(边界网关协议)技术,实现多路径传输,提高网络稳定性。
4、采用异步同步方式
异步同步方式可以在数据写入数据库后,将同步任务放入队列,按顺序处理,这种方式可以降低同步对系统性能的影响,提高系统吞吐量。
图片来源于网络,如有侵权联系删除
5、引入数据一致性保障机制
在同步过程中,引入数据一致性保障机制,如Paxos算法、Raft算法等,确保数据一致性。
6、加强数据安全性
采用加密技术、访问控制等技术,保障数据在传输过程中的安全性,对敏感数据进行脱敏处理,降低数据泄露风险。
7、实施监控与优化
对跨国负载均衡数据库同步过程进行实时监控,及时发现并解决同步问题,根据监控数据,不断优化同步策略,提高同步效率。
跨国负载均衡数据库同步是一项复杂的技术挑战,需要综合考虑网络、数据、性能、安全性等多方面因素,通过采用分布式数据库、缓存技术、优化网络配置、异步同步方式、数据一致性保障机制、加强数据安全性以及实施监控与优化等措施,可以有效解决跨国负载均衡数据库同步问题,提高跨国业务的数据一致性、安全性和稳定性。
标签: #负载均衡数据库同步
评论列表